我如何在SVN中设置作者?我使用智能SVN?

有帮助吗?

解决方案

我认为您想在文件属性中查看作者。这样对吗?我不知道如何在使用命令行或TortoisesVN时在智能SVN中执行此操作。

在Windows中,带有Tortoisesvn使用文件上下文菜单,然后单击文件属性。有“颠覆”选项卡。在此选项卡中,您可以添加属性。要添加作者,您应该添加”

property name=svn:keywords
property value=Author Date Id Revision

如果要将此类属性添加到您添加到存储库的所有文件中,请查看您的subversion配置文件: c:\Documents and Settings\[user]\[AppData]\Subversion\config

auto-props 部分并将其设置为:

[auto-props]
* = svn:keywords=Author Date Id Revision

(这仅适用于您添加到存储库的新文件)。

SVN文件属性的文档

其他提示

给定提交的作者作为修订属性存储在SVN中,即SVN:作者。这将自动设置为SVN Commit命令中指定的用户(如果在命令中未指定的用户,并且不允许匿名提交时,则指定凭据时指定的用户名)

提交发生后,根据服务器配置,可以编辑特定属性。这与编辑修订的日志消息非常相似,如在对 这个堆栈溢出问题

但是,在这种情况下,假设您在服务器上启用了修订属性编辑,则需要编辑SVN:作者属性如下:

SVN PS SVN:作者“作者”

许可以下: CC-BY-SA归因
不隶属于 StackOverflow
scroll top